Output 475360af82e0d52ce04611cfa8bfb6d93aa29d0c4ba3e5fcf21cebbfd95884b9:15

value
845948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3db214c72f7691f0975a0985cc55284200074ba OP_EQUAL
address
3J61PJgsxZa51PCQcLtDA67g2caZ8VEHwT
transaction
475360af82e0d52ce04611cfa8bfb6d93aa29d0c4ba3e5fcf21cebbfd95884b9
spent
true